Organ Recital: Andrew Sheranian
Thursday, May 14, 4:40 p.m. A pre-Evensong Organ Recital. Choral Evensong at 5 p.m. Andrew Sheranian is currently serving as Interim Organist and Choirmaster at The Parish of the Good Shepherd in the Waban neighborhood of Newton. From 2010-2025, he was Organist and Master of Choristers at the Parish of All Saints, Ashmont (Episcopal) in Boston, a church known for its commitment to excellence in liturgy and music. He is also organist on staff at The College Church of Seventh-Day Adventists in Lancaster, MA, and at the Parish of St. Ignatius of Loyola (RC) in Chestnut Hill. Mr. Sheranian holds degrees in organ performance from New England Conservatory and Yale University.

Organ Recital: Andrew Scanlon
Wednesday, June 17, 5 p.m. A free 40-minute organ recital. Andrew Scanlon, FAGO, is the Associate Organist & Choirmaster at The Church of the Advent in Boston. From 2009—2021, Scanlon was the organ professor at East Carolina University, and Organist-Choirmaster at St. Paul’s Episcopal Church in Greenville, N.C. He previously held positions in New York, Buffalo, and Pittsburgh. He is a frequent recitalist and clinician, having performed and taught throughout the USA, as well as in Canada, England, France, Germany, Italy, Croatia, and Nigeria. He is a graduate of Duquesne University and Yale University.

Organ Concert: Jeremy Filsell
Friday, August 7, 7 p.m. Before moving permanently to the US in 2008, Jeremy Filsell held academic and performance lectureships at the Royal Academy of Music in London and the Royal Northern College of Music in Manchester, and was for nine years an alto lay clerk in the choir of St. George’s Chapel, Windsor Castle. Since residing in the U.S., he has combined an international recital and teaching career with being Director of Music at the Church of the Epiphany in Washington, D.C., Artist-in-Residence at Washington National Cathedral, and Professor of Organ at Peabody Conservatory (Baltimore). In 2018, he was appointed Director of Music at Saint Thomas Church, Fifth Avenue, New York where, while leading the internationally-renowned Choir of Men and Boys, he broadened the artistic profile of the church’s concert series, expanded the choir’s repertoire to include more American and 21st-century music, and recorded commercially the choral music of Byrd, Gerre Hancock, Calvin Hampton, and most recently, of Kenneth Leighton (Signum). Having enjoyed musical association with Sarasota for over twenty-five years, he became Director of Music at Christ Episcopal Church in Bradenton, Florida in the summer of 2025.
